Child, 4, and mother ejected from vehicle on I-94 in Porter County

(95.3 MNC)

A rollover crash in Porter County ejected the driver and a four year-old child on I-94.

Indiana State Police say the vehicle, driven by a 23 year-old Gary woman, was westbound near mile marker 18 when a tire blew out and she lost control.

The driver and a four year-old boy were ejected while the vehicle rollen numerous times. A two year-old girl in the vehicle in a child seat and a 23 year-old passenger remained in the vehicle and were not injured.

The adults are the parents of the children.

The four year-old sustained a leg injury and the mother was airlifted with life-threatening injuries.
